20 Bermuda Electronic Transactions Act h Electronic Records Information required by law can be sent or delivered by electronic means. Where the law requires a signature, an electronic record meets that requirement if the method of identifying the signatory meets certain requirements h Communication of electronic records transactions conducted in electronic form do not affect their validity Process for acknowledgement of receipt of electronic records 20
21 Electronic Transactions Act h Electronic signatures Minister recognise certificates and certification service providers in any other jurisdiction, to be treated as equivalent to accredited certificates issued in Bermuda h Encryption Minister can make regulations relating to the use, import and export of encryption programs h Data Protection Objective is to create a regime consistent with the European Unions s - safe harbour - principles for the transfer of personal data outside the European Union 21
22 Electronic Transactions Act h E-Commerce Service Providers Not liable for content of electronic records if Service Provider has no actual knowledge or is not aware of the facts that would objectively indicate a likelihood of civil or criminal liability in respect of material carried on the network. h Defines Process Intermediaries must follow if they become aware of facts or circumstances that give rise to civil or criminal liability in respect of information on their networks. h E-Commerce Advisory Board Guide Minister on the exercise of Ministerial functions 22
